The South Florida Water Management District announces a public hearing regarding its annual tentative ad valorem millage rates, non ad valorem tax rolls and tentative budget. The public and stakeholders will have an opportunity to view and comment on the public hearing by attending in person or utilizing the following link: https://sfwmd.link/47NElUW. The link will go live at approximately 5:15 PM on September 10, 2026. District staff will be available to provide technical assistance. The Governing Board will receive and consider public comment and vote separately on the Fiscal Year 2026-2027 tentative ad valorem millage rates, non ad valorem tax rolls, and tentative budget. The Governing Board may discuss and consider District business, including regulatory and non-regulatory matters. The Governing Board may take official action on any item appearing on the agenda for the public hearing and on any item that is added to the agenda for the public hearing as a result of a change to the agenda approved by the presiding officer of the public hearing pursuant to Section 120.525, Florida Statutes.
